I can see how this could be addicting... I've ridden along twice, once in a race-preped Suzuki Swift and once in a 1M, but today I actually drove two laps. I was a little nervous: there was some construction and drivers of unknown providence. The construction turned out to be well marked and only affected a small area. The first lap at 09:00 was nearly deserted. One corner caught me out and I ended up on the high-curbing but not a complete off. The second lap I started behind a VW minivan that wouldn't let me by for several turns. I gave a 911 the pass and then the VW did as well. But did he give ME a pass? :banghead: So I found a small straight and took it when he moved over. He didn't give a signal but I made a command decision. Blixa wrote:Just curious, what was your top speed?
The only time I looked down (the long strait at the start/finish) I hit 120mph. Honestly I drove faster than that on the autobahn on the way there. We left early on a Friday morning so there wasn't much traffic for most of the drive. I may have gotten close to that speed at Fuchsröhre but there's no way I was looking down in that section.
The DSG transmission doesn't make it easy to estimate as I really have no idea what gear I'm in at any given time, I just shift up or down when needed. The second lap I only did about 100mph on the final strait because you have to pull off to go back through the toll gate and I really just wanted to let the brakes cool down.

Video recording at the 'Ring during Tourist Drives:
You can bring your own GoPro for the entire day for 20 euro.
Only GoPro cameras (they rent them as well).
Camera must be inside the vehicle.
They get to review all footage for accidents.

A small group of 1addicts.com people got together and did a few laps last Sunday. One of the guys got the scoop on using a camera so I thought I'd post the details. Next time I go I'm taking mine with me.
